My contribution. I definately go for artistic quality. The scale is a component, but not everything.

Without any doubt:
1/ 'Cinéscénie' (Puy du Fou) > Most spectacular (and biggest) show on earth.
Let me introduce some facts about this show : it has 23 hectares (!!!) of stage with a real castle backdrop, 2550 actors (!!!), 28,000 costumes to change, ... 17,000 seated visitors.
It blows away Disney at overdrive magnitude. Not even 12 Disney parcs all together could produce it...

Then, the ranking is a bit difficult.... but I include :
2/ 'Le signe du Triomphe' (Puy du Fou) (In a full sized Roman circus/colosseum)
3/ 'Le bal des oiseaux fantômes' (Puy du Fou) (The largest and most spectacular wild birds show on earth, 330 birds participate)
4/ 'Mousquetaire de Richelieu' (Puy du Fou) (Giant sized indoors water flood stage with dancers, fighters and horses)
5/ 'Le dernier panache' (Puy du Fou) (360° moving theatre, where the spectators turn around to follow the spectacle)
6/ 'La renaissance du chataux' (Puy du Fou) (Imagine a walk through attraction, where the settings are the real rooms of a castle with a level of detail that blows away Disney again, where life actors cooperate with animatronics and special effects, and visitors are part of the experience as the distance between them and the actors is non-existing.
